Indiana Code - Trusts and Fiduciaries - Title 30, Section 30-4-1-5

Construction of pronouns

Sec. 5. (Construction of Pronouns)

A pronoun used in this article may be construed, unless the
context requires otherwise, without regard to gender or whether the
person or thing to which it refers is animate or inanimate.
(Formerly: Acts 1971, P.L.416, SEC.2.)
